Introduction to the 3.6 L V6 Engine
The 3.6 L V6 engine is a popular choice among auto manufacturers due to its versatility and performance. With a displacement of 3.6 liters, this V6 configuration typically produces a significant amount of horsepower and torque, making it suitable for a wide range of applications, from family sedans to pickup trucks and SUVs. Its design focuses on delivering a smooth power delivery, which is beneficial for both daily driving and when towing heavy loads.
Engine Specifications and Performance
To understand how much weight a 3.6 L V6 can pull, it’s essential to look at its specifications and performance metrics. While these can vary slightly depending on the manufacturer and the specific model year, a typical 3.6 L V6 engine can produce around 280 to 310 horsepower and 260 to 270 lb-ft of torque. These numbers indicate a strong potential for towing, but the actual capacity will depend on several factors, including the vehicle’s transmission, axle ratio, and the presence of any towing packages.
-transmission and Axle Ratio Impact
The transmission and axle ratio play significant roles in determining the towing capacity of a vehicle. A higher axle ratio can provide more torque to the wheels, which is beneficial for towing heavy loads. However, it may also affect the vehicle’s fuel economy and top speed. Similarly, the type of transmission (automatic, manual, or semi-automatic) can influence how power is delivered to the wheels, with some transmissions being more suited to towing than others. Manufacturers often provide specific towing capacities for vehicles equipped with different transmissions and axle ratios.
Towing Capacity of the 3.6 L V6 Engine
The towing capacity of a vehicle equipped with a 3.6 L V6 engine can vary significantly depending on the factors mentioned above. Generally, for most passenger vehicles and SUVs equipped with this engine, the towing capacity can range from 2,000 to 5,000 pounds (approximately 900 to 2,268 kilograms). However, for some pickup trucks or vehicles specifically designed with towing in mind, the capacity can be significantly higher, sometimes exceeding 7,000 pounds (approximately 3,175 kilograms) when properly equipped with towing packages.

How does the axle ratio affect the towing capacity of a 3.6 L V6 engine?
The axle ratio plays a significant role in determining the towing capacity of a 3.6 L V6 engine. A higher axle ratio, such as 3.73 or 4.10, can provide more towing capacity than a lower axle ratio, such as 3.21 or 3.42. This is because a higher axle ratio provides more torque and leverage to the wheels, allowing the vehicle to pull heavier loads. However, a higher axle ratio can also affect fuel economy and overall driving dynamics, so it’s essential to find a balance between towing capacity and everyday driving needs.
In general, a 3.6 L V6 engine with a higher axle ratio, such as 3.73 or 4.10, can tow heavier loads than the same engine with a lower axle ratio, such as 3.21 or 3.42. For example, a Jeep Grand Cherokee with a 3.6 L V6 engine and a 3.73 axle ratio can tow up to 7,200 pounds, while the same vehicle with a 3.42 axle ratio can only tow up to 6,200 pounds. It’s crucial to consult the vehicle’s specifications and manufacturer’s guidelines to determine the optimal axle ratio for your towing needs and to ensure safe and reliable towing operations.
What are the most important factors to consider when towing with a 3.6 L V6 engine?
When towing with a 3.6 L V6 engine, there are several factors to consider to ensure safe and reliable towing operations. The most important factors include the vehicle’s gross vehicle weight rating (GVWR), gross trailer weight rating (GTW), and tongue weight. The GVWR is the maximum weight the vehicle can safely carry, including passengers, cargo, and trailers. The GTW is the maximum weight the trailer can safely carry, and the tongue weight is the weight of the trailer that is transferred to the vehicle’s hitch. It’s essential to ensure that these weights are within the recommended limits to avoid overloading the vehicle and compromising safety.
Additionally, other factors to consider when towing with a 3.6 L V6 engine include the type of transmission, drivetrain, and suspension. A heavy-duty transmission and drivetrain can help to handle the stresses of towing, while a suspension system designed for towing can provide a smoother and more stable ride. It’s also essential to consider the type of trailer and its aerodynamics, as a trailer with a high drag coefficient can affect the vehicle’s stability and towing performance. By considering these factors and following the manufacturer’s guidelines, you can ensure safe and reliable towing operations with a 3.6 L V6 engine.

How does the transmission type affect the towing capacity of a 3.6 L V6 engine?
The transmission type can significantly affect the towing capacity of a 3.6 L V6 engine. A heavy-duty automatic transmission, such as a 6-speed or 8-speed, can provide a higher towing capacity than a lighter-duty transmission, such as a 4-speed or 5-speed. This is because a heavy-duty transmission is designed to handle the stresses and heat generated by towing heavy loads, and can provide a more stable and reliable towing experience. Additionally, some transmissions, such as those with a tow/haul mode, can provide additional features and capabilities that can enhance towing performance and safety.
In general, a 3.6 L V6 engine paired with a heavy-duty automatic transmission can tow heavier loads than the same engine paired with a lighter-duty transmission. For example, a Chevrolet Silverado 1500 with a 3.6 L V6 engine and a 6-speed automatic transmission can tow up to 7,000 pounds, while the same vehicle with a 4-speed automatic transmission can only tow up to 5,000 pounds. It’s essential to consult the vehicle’s specifications and manufacturer’s guidelines to determine the optimal transmission type for your towing needs and to ensure safe and reliable towing operations. By choosing the right transmission, you can help to maximize the towing capacity of a 3.6 L V6 engine and enjoy a more confident and controlled towing experience.
